3e1b4c83924e0e1e10e55d01407480682b7e23b52a1d53d82a02c18c522a03d7

1724231 (3269 blocks ago)

⏴ Block 1724230 (84e145cf...bb9) | Block 1724232 ⏵ | Latest block ⏭

Metadata

24/11/24, 10:24 am UTC (4d 19:08:55 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details